Starting the recording mode
A movie clip can be recorded for as long as the available recording 
time of the memory capacity allows. 
 1. Select the Movie clip mode by rotating 
the Mode dial. ( The Movie clip mode 
icon and available recording time will 
display on the LCD monitor.).
2. Point the camera towards the subject
and compose the image by using the 
LCD monitor.
3. Press the shutter button once and
movie clips are recorded for as long 
as the available recording time allows. 
Movie clips will still be recorded if the 
shutter button is released. If you wish to stop recording, press 
the shutter button again.
Ä
Image size and type are listed below.
- Image size
: 640x480, 320x240 (Selectable)
- Movie clip fi le type : AVI (MJPEG)
- Frame Rate 
: 30 FPS, 15 FPS (Selectable)

Using Successive Recording
Steps from 1-2 are the same as those for
MOVIE CLIP mode.
3. Press the shutter button and movie 
clips are recorded for as long as the 
available recording time. Movie clips 
will still be recorded if the shutter 
button is released.
 4. Press the Pause button ( Ø ) to pause recording.
 5. Press the Pause button ( Ø ) again to resume the recording.
 6. If you wish to stop recording, press the shutter button again.
This camera allows you to temporarily stop during unwanted 
scenes, while recording a movie clip. Using this function, you can 
record your favourite scenes into a movie clip without having to 
create multiple movie clips.
Pausing while recording a movie clip (Successive Recording)
